Lawmakers Have Work To Do

The fate of the remaining school year in Ohio, including graduation requirements and state-mandated testing, are among the top issues before lawmakers…planning a return to Columbus this week to address challenges posed by the coronavirus. Concluding the March 17 primary…currently rescheduled for June 2nd…suspending evictions and foreclosures, prohibiting utility cut-offs…and creating a grace period for people unable to renew their driver’s license with almost all BMVs shut down…are also high on the priority list of lawmakers and Gov., DeWine.
